If you use inkjet printers, either for your business or home office, you already understand the cost of having to replace the ink cartridges. Buying new ink cartridges can become expensive, especially if you frequently use your inkjet printer. Buying compatible ink cartridges can help to save you money on printer ink.
Compatible ink cartridges are less expensive to manufacture but can produce the same quality results as new cartridges. Even though compatible ink cartridges are clearly more cost effective, some people are doubtful of their quality and compatibility.
This suspicion can be furthered by these ink cartridges lacking well-known brand names. However, extensive testing has proven that compatible ink cartridges can provide just the same quality and results as their more branded, newer counterparts.
Understanding how ink cartridges work can help consumers understand the benefits of compatible ink cartridges. Ink cartridges are one of several components of an inkjet printer. They are made of at least one ink reservoir, electronic contacts and a microchip.
The microchip works with the printer spray very tiny drops of ink onto paper. All ink cartridges work the same way, no matter what the brand name. In fact, a compatible ink cartridge prints the same amount of pages as name-brand printer ink. Also, most compatible ink cartridges that you find have about the same shelf life as branded ones.
By using compatible ink cartridges, you can save significant costs on printer ink. In fact, depending on the type of printer you own, you could save more than 60% of typical printing costs with compatible ink cartridges. And in most cases, compatible cartridges won’t affect the warranty of your printer.
You can find compatible ink cartridges for many different brands that manufacture inkjet printers. These include big name brands such as Epson, Hewlett-Packard, Kodak, Canon, Lexmark, Compaq, and more.
